Output 10bc89630f5aeab3caaf0624a252831de9c4ff76538aa7cdd1007245855ce6e3:0

value
5600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4aa0cabb7eebef665c2c410a6146e85df1e658 OP_EQUAL
address
3EfPH2xLxYnybJ2w7jzfYnsbHmrXi5ByNQ
transaction
10bc89630f5aeab3caaf0624a252831de9c4ff76538aa7cdd1007245855ce6e3
spent
true